It is with great sadness that we must report that Eleanor Long Perkinson passed away from complications of Parkinson’s Disease at Life Care Ooltewah Hospice on October 24, 2023.

Eleanor was born August 12, 1934 in Chattanooga Tennessee. She married Jack Perkinson of Riceville in 1954 and became an Army Wife where Captain Perkinson was assigned as the Public Information Officer of Fort Ord, California. The tiny officer’s quarters kitchen window looked directly over the Monterey Peninsula and the Pacific Ocean and she let everyone in the family know that she cried when they were reassigned to Fort Benning, Georgia. The Perkinson’s became parents in December 1956 with the birth of Jack Scott Perkinson .The family was on the move constantly both in and out of the Army. A daughter Melanie Nugent was born in Rock Hill South Carolina and today Melanie and her husband Pat Nugent reside in Georgia. Jack and Eleanor had twin granddaughters Rachel Alexandra Allen and Sara Rudelich, which they doted on constantly. She had 2 great grandchildren that she was very proud of, Max and Eleanor (Ellie). Jack and Eleanor’s post active duty Army lifestyle included living in the states of Tennessee, South Carolina, North Carolina, Arkansas, West Virginia, Georgia. In Georgia Eleanor worked and retired from the Georgia Department of Labor where she supervised the unemployment office in Milledgeville, Georgia. Jack was President of Perky Cap company which was a major community employer in Eatonton Georgia for 17 years, which manufactured baseball caps, visors, screen-printed T-shirts and embroidered shirts for the Atlanta Olympics. Jack pre-deceased Eleanor in 2004 and Eleanor moved in 2015 The Villages, Florida where she lived for 2 years and then a Macon Georgia retirement community eventually realizing her family roots were in Cleveland, Tennessee and she returned to Cleveland Tennessee in 2018 after the death of her sister Gloria Jones to be closer to her family.
